Villkorstyrd radering av värde i range med VBA - Excel m fl

1072

Excel VBA Run Time Error '424' -objekt krävs - Ntcdoon

Take these two lines as an example: Dim NewRange As Range Set NewRange = Range… 2019-7-6 · Set ColorIndex in Excel VBA. Here are the list of Excel VBA code to set ColorIndex to a Range of cells in Microsoft Excel Sheet. Font Colors in Excel VBA. We can set the font colors in Excel VBA using ColorIndex property of Font Object. Here is the simple excel vba font color macro to set the font color of a given range … 2021-4-6 · To get the Last Cell in a series of data (table with non-blank values) we need to use the End property of an Excel VBA Range. Dim lastCell as Range 'Get Last Cell in a series of data Dim lastCell as Range Set lastCell = Range… 2020-7-22 · You just set a cell to have a formula, ‘=SUM([Range]),’ and you can sum the values in any Range.

Excel vba set range

  1. Vacancies in guyana ministries 2021
  2. Daftø stugor
  3. Insättning spiral ont
  4. Konstruktionsteknik kau
  5. Visningar på youtube
  6. Excellence riviera cancun

We can select a cell or range of cells and give a name to it. I am having trouble assigning values from one workbook range to a range in my current workbook. When I assign my range using Range("A1:C1") this code works fine, however when my range is defined using Range(Cells(1,1),Cells(1,3)) the function fails: Excel VBA Set “Set”, is a keyword used in VBA programming to assign a reference to an object or cell range which is going to remain fix throughout the program or code in Excel. VBA Set basically helps us in avoiding repetitive input of range we need to select while executing the code. The Range Property The worksheet has a Range property which you can use to access cells in VBA. The Range property takes the same argument that most Excel Worksheet functions take e.g.

ActiveCell.Offset - VBA - Forum Excel, VBA, VSTO, Exceltips

Here is how you can set a reference to the Table. You should watch: Excel VBA Introduction Part 5 - Selecting Cells (Range, Cells, Activecell, End, Offset). It will give you a better understanding of Ranges, Worksheets and the Excel object model. For example, if the Range object has two areas—A1:B2 and C3:D4—Selection.Columns.Count returns 2, not 4.

Hur kan jag använda VBA för att låsa / låsa upp alla fält i ett

Excel vba set range

Output Data to a Different Range. We could populate an array with data from one range in Excel, and then output the data to a VBA does not actually have an equivalent – a user has to use the built-in Excel function in VBA using the WorkSheetFunction object. Sum WorksheetFunction The WorksheetFunction object can be used to call most of the Excel functions that are available within the Insert Function dialog box in Excel. 4. Set the conditional format. 5. Excel will apply the formula to every cell in the range.

Excel vba set range

Using the Range Property You can refer to multiple ranges with the Range property by inserting commas between two or more references. Okay. This line works perfectly: Set Rng = Range(Cells(row, 1), Cells(row, 6)) But this does not: Set Rng = Sheets("Sheet2").Range(Cells(row, 1), Cells(row, 6)) Howcome? How do I define a range on a sheet that is not active?
Pälsen läsförståelse facit

It can consist of multiple cells, as well as a single cell. Set value to a cell. If you want to set the value to a range object, first you have to open your VBA editor (Alt + F11) and insert the following code. More on VBA Range and Cells Using OFFSET with the range object, you can navigate from one cell to another in the worksheet and you can also select a cell or a range. It also gives you access to the properties and methods that you have with the range object to use, but you need to specify the arguments in the OFFSET to use it.

Set a Range to combine those Columns (or Rows). The below code … Copy Range and Paste as Picture Excel VBA (Visual Basic for Applicaiton) CopyPicutre CurrentRegion object exposes method which allows user to create a range for selected range and can be pasted or printed directly using VBA. 2021-4-12 Set Range in Excel VBA Set range in vba means we specify a given range to the code or the procedure to execute, if we do not provide a specific range to a code it will automatically assume the range from the worksheet which has the active cell so it is very important in the code to have range variable set.
Hebreiska pojknamn

Excel vba set range information broker
askebyskolan lediga jobb
bokadirekt inlogg foretag
vilken telefon har jag
namnet martin betyder

Ett använda Excel VBA - avdic.se

The VBA Range Object represents a cell or multiple cells in your Excel worksheet. It is the most important object of Excel VBA. By using Excel VBA range object, you can refer to, Selecting a Cell / Range in Excel using VBA. To work with cells and ranges in Excel using VBA, you don’t need to select it. In most of the cases, you are better off not selecting cells or ranges (as we will see). Despite that, it’s important you go through this section and understand how it works. Ranges and Cells in VBA. Excel spreadsheets store data in Cells.